Concrete leveling services involve restoring the surface of uneven or sunken concrete slabs to a smooth, level condition. This process typically includes lifting and stabilizing existing concrete using specialized materials such as polyurethane foam or mudjacking mixtures. By filling voids beneath the slab and raising it to its proper position, concrete leveling helps improve both the appearance and functionality of driveways, sidewalks, patios, and garage floors. The goal is to create a stable, even surface that reduces the risk of tripping hazards and further structural damage.
These services address common problems caused by ground shifting, soil erosion, freeze-thaw cycles, and poor initial installation. Over time, these factors can lead to uneven concrete surfaces, creating safety concerns and making maintenance more difficult. Concrete that has settled or cracked can also cause drainage issues, leading to water pooling and potential damage to underlying structures. Concrete leveling provides a cost-effective alternative to full replacement, offering a way to quickly and efficiently correct surface irregularities without extensive demolition.

Cost Range for Concrete Leveling - Typically, the cost for concrete leveling services varies between $500 and $2,500 depending on the size and extent of the area. For example, a small driveway may cost around $600, while a large patio could be closer to $2,000. Prices can fluctuate based on local market conditions and specific project requirements.
Factors Influencing Cost - The overall expense depends on the extent of the unevenness and the type of concrete involved. Minor surface adjustments may cost less, around $500, whereas significant leveling of large slabs can reach $3,000 or more. Additional repairs or prep work may also impact the final price.
Average Cost for Residential Projects - For residential properties, concrete leveling typically ranges from $700 to $2,200. A standard driveway or sidewalk can often be leveled for approximately $1,000, with larger or more complex projects increasing the cost. What is concrete leveling? Concrete leveling involves raising and restoring sunken or uneven concrete surfaces to create a smooth, level appearance, typically using specialized materials to fill voids beneath the slab.
How long does concrete leveling typically take? The duration varies depending on the size and condition of the area, but most projects can be completed within a few hours to a day.
Is concrete leveling suitable for all types of concrete surfaces? Concrete leveling is most effective for driveways, sidewalks, and patios that have settled or developed unevenness, but it may not be appropriate for severely cracked or damaged slabs.
What are the benefits of choosing concrete leveling over replacement? Concrete leveling is generally faster, less invasive, and more cost-effective than full slab replacement, with minimal disruption to the surrounding area.
